CVE-2022-0507 is a high-severity SQL injection vulnerability affecting all versions of Pandora FMS NG up to OUM 759. An authenticated attacker can exploit this flaw via the Pandora API to inject SQL commands, potentially leading to full compromise of confidentiality, integrity, and availability. While the CVSS score is 8.8 (High), there is currently no evidence of active exploitation, public exploit code, or significant community discussion surrounding this vulnerability.
